Versions Compared

Key

  • This line was added.
  • This line was removed.
  • Formatting was changed.

...

Migrations Job vil migrere personalDataCard data for CPR-nummer fra database model 1 til model 2. Jobbet vil hente et konfigurerbar antal personalDataCard CPR-nummer op fra model 1 databasen, som den vil dele i et konfigurerbar store batches. Den flytter data’en over i model 2, og sletter data fra 1. 

URLBeskrivelse
<server>/skr-operations/skr-migreringsjob/start
Starter migration af personalDataCard CPR-nummer fra database model 1 til model 2.
<server>/skr-operations/skr-migreringsjob/status

Returnerer statuskoden for seneste kørsel af migration jobbet. Har migration jobbet ikke kørt endnu, returneres statuskode 200

...

SupplierBeskrivelse
Default supplier

Benyttes til at

hente et konfigurerbar antal personalDataCard op fra databasen.

fylde opgaver på stakken, når stakken er tom.

For hvert af tallene 0-9, oprettes en suffix baseret supplier

Suffix baseret supplier

Givet et tal (suffix), hentes alle CPR-nummer fra SKR databasen, der slutter på dette tal.

Opretter en mængde batch suppliers, hver med et konfigurerbart antal af disse CPR-nummer

Batch supplier

Givet en liste af personalDataCard id'er, opdeles de i batches og ideerne bliver blandet, så de er i tilfældige rækkefølge.

For hver batch oprettes et migrations job.

OperationBeskrivelse
MIgrations job

Givet en liste af personalDataCard id’erCPR-nummer, laves der migrering af dem fra model 1 til model 2. Efter de er flyttet slettes de fra model 1.

...